That there actualy is a deb in the pure64 repository without an
incremented version and without patch in the BTS is regrettable but an
oversight from one of the earlier build cycles. We did rebuild all of
sid when we changed the archive software and when alioth destroyed our
database but this deb must have remained across the rebuilds.


Regrettably alioth is always overloaded and running a consistency
check over the full archive is very time consuming and would probably
create a lot of screaming svn users. Luckily it seems that alioth will
move to a new system soon and amd64 stay on the old one on its
own. Once that happens we would be free to run such tests regularly.
